public ActionResult News() { var oModel = new Models.NewsModels.NewsModel(); var getUsers = _db.UserAccounts.Where(x => x.IsDeleted == false && x.IsActive == true && x.UserTypeId != 1).ToList(); if (getUsers.Count > 0) { oModel.LstUsers = getUsers; } var getNewCategory = _db.Categories.First(x => x.Id == 1 && x.IsDeleted == false); if (getNewCategory != null) { oModel.OCategory = getNewCategory; } return(View(oModel)); }
public PartialViewResult SaveNewsModal(string id, string categoryId) { var newsId = Convert.ToInt32(id); ViewBag.CategoryId = Convert.ToInt32(categoryId); var oModel = new Models.NewsModels.NewsModel(); if (newsId > 0) { var getNews = _db.News.First(x => x.Id == newsId); if (getNews != null) { oModel.ONews = getNews; } } var getNewCategories = _db.Categories.Where(x => x.IsDeleted == false).ToList(); if (getNewCategories.Count > 0) { oModel.LstCategory = getNewCategories; } return(PartialView("NewsParts/_NewsSaveModal", oModel)); }